Research

Researchers with Mayo Clinic's Shoulder and Elbow Laboratory are leaders in developing, modifying and patenting new prosthesis designs. Because of the work done in this lab, you have access to the latest elbow replacement treatment advances. Some of the top prosthesis designs were developed in cooperation with Mayo Clinic surgeons.
